Teenage son is struggling with it, started as excessive hand washing, now moved onto to everything having germs on it and feeling awful if he has not washed after touching things. Been through an OCD book with him, he will talk about it which is improved from a few weeks ago when he insisted there was no problem. He wants to speak to the GP, we are phoning tomorrow but as he also has covid at present that won't happen til next week. Also contacted a child psychologist recommended to us.

I sympathise and wish you all the best for his recovery.

Jon Hershfield has written a number of books about OCD. Two stick out as possibly being helpful:
The OCD Workbook for Teens
When a Family Member has OCD

I've not read either of these, but have read a couple of his other books, and various articles he has written. In my opinion, he writes in an easily accessible way and really knows his topic.
